Default Weather Router

I just hired a firm called Weather Routing, Inc. They employ professional meterologists and will watch for a weather window for me and will plot my route. I will get regular updates sent to my Blackberry and will get several days notice to get down to Great Exuma to continue to T&C. Now that's cool and takes some stress away from me.
